Obituary: Joseph L. Mandeville, 37

Joe, a world traveler who went on incredible adventures, dedicated his life to sharing as much love as he could with everyone around him.

STRATFORD, CT — (From Pistey Funeral Home): Joseph L. Mandeville, 37, was called home Thursday, July 6, 2023. He is survived by his father Larry Mandeville, mother Dawn Angelucci, younger sister Jennifer Mandeville, stepmother Dara Nelson and several Aunts, Uncles and cousins and many cherished friends who have become family.

Joe was a world traveler and went on incredible adventures, including bicycling across the country coast to coast and backpacking trips where he submerged himself in other cultures throughout the world.

He was in love with life. He was a hands-on person who wasn't afraid to create amazing memories, whether it be a long motorcycle ride or a music festival.

Taking after his family, he was a dedicated tree worker who longed to enrich the environment by furthering his studies. He dedicated his life to sharing as much love as he could with everyone around him. He was more than family or a friend, he was a light that made this world brighter and everyone could feel that light. Even though it's dim without him, he will live bright in our memories forever. Thank you, Joe, for everything.

Services for Joe will be Friday, July 14 from 5-8PM at Pistey Funeral Home, 2155 Main Street, Stratford, CT, 06615.
